In order for the job to begin, the lawyer has to initially be worked with by the individual or service. Legal representatives are hired not just to represent customers but additionally to provide lawful guidance through certain searches, undertakings, and circumstances. It is their task to examine all the documents offered (for both their side and also the rival side) to identify what the facts are and also exactly how the case should be handled.

Furthermore, legal representatives will also speak with other individuals that may be pertinent to their situation. law firm. If individuals are unwilling to take part in a lawful matter, occasionally the court could have to provide a subpoena advising they give the info they could recognize. The purpose of all this prep work is so the legal representative could be able to examine and build their case, and develop arguments supporting their customer's benefit.

They additionally need to talk with their clients to maintain them abreast of the status of their instance. Each law office as well as attorney varies in the time invested speaking to clients, based upon which kind of technique they function within. Paralegals have a very broad job summary. Generally, they are there to support lawyers in whatever jobs required.

They could participate in trials, in some instances, to give assistance as required. Depending upon the demands of the certain law office, paralegals could additionally have the work task of dealing with administrative responsibilities also, such as filing files, organizing conferences with customers and also sending documents/correspondence to interested celebrations.

Document Clerks have the responsibility to monitor, arrange, and preserve an attorney's case data. The majority of document staffs will prepare documents and also papers for storage and also easy access. This entails packaging documents boxes, inventorying all items within each box, recording as well as labeling claimed boxes and working with the pickup to an offsite storage space place.

It is when again, vital that the records staff is extremely comprehensive when running their records to ensure nothing is missed. Some record staffs (entitled Court Clerks) benefit and support the courts system as opposed to a law office. Their work would certainly be similar in maintaining as well as arranging documents for the court.



It is the obligation of accountants to maintain track of as well as keep the monetary records of the law office. They will certainly prepare and send invoices, gather repayments, as well as monitor any kind of past due settlements. It is their obligation to maintain an eye on the firm's checking account(s) and also constantly recognize their condition, process any type of inbound checks in addition to handle payroll for the firm.

IT Supervisors or Computer System and Information System Supervisors have the duty of making all type of enhancements and also upgrades to a firm's computer systems. This entails more than just the physical computer systems within the structure. With today's technology, lawyers need to be able to access their vital papers and also details from their mobile phones or smart phones and also his explanation notebook computer.

Having the ability to help the clients whether in the office or out, is top priority top. There are a variety of threats linked with using remote accessibility. It is crucial that the protection and discretion is maintained in any way times. Staff members occupying various other IT settings within the firm will look after the day-to-day operations of the IT systems.

Computer and also software program training and also taking care of troubles connected to computer features would certainly be dealt with by the Computer system Assistance Specialists. The production of record management system software to ensure the safety and security of private info would be looked after by a Database Manager as well. General and also Workflow Supervisors (likewise called Legal Administrators within a law practice) have the task of managing the company all at once (hashemi-law).

In some companies, General and Procedures Managers are not hired. Instead they damage the duties down by division and employ several specialized supervisors to do this job on a smaller scale. These positions can consist of Financial Managers, Administrative Solutions Managers, as well as Person Resources Managers.
